On startup it beeps and has blackscreen. help!

So when i start my computer it has a black screen and beeps, its 3 beeps followed by another 3 then followed by 1. I suppose its like a RAM issue from what ive read but i dont know if the solutions apply to my computer. Its my school comp btw so need it fixed ASAP :) (not very technical)

Trak, you can try reseating(remove and reinsert in case of bad connection) the Ram/memory in your computer to see if that fixes the fault your having. I will post a link on how you access the Ram/memory to enable you to try this. Good luck .

I have a Lenovo X1 Extreme Gen 1.

Got the 0282 beep. Memory module or system board error. I tried swapping out the memory didn't work. System board was above my pay grade. I'm glad I found this thread because I disconnected the touchpad and it works now. Thanks John Hall et al.
